Skip to content

Instantly share code, notes, and snippets.

@Sinarahimi
Created February 14, 2018 05:51
Show Gist options
  • Save Sinarahimi/c4d020800b4218e4bb448e3dd13baff7 to your computer and use it in GitHub Desktop.
Save Sinarahimi/c4d020800b4218e4bb448e3dd13baff7 to your computer and use it in GitHub Desktop.
@Database(entities = Movie.class, version = 1, exportSchema = false)
public abstract class AppDatabase extends RoomDatabase {
public static final String DATABASE_DB = "database.db";
private static AppDatabase appDatabase;
public static AppDatabase getInstance(Context context) {
if (appDatabase == null) {
appDatabase = Room.databaseBuilder(context, AppDatabase.class, DATABASE_DB).allowMainThreadQueries().build();
}
return appDatabase;
}
public abstract MovieDao getMovieDao();
}
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ment